2014-03-19 101 views
0

我需要隐藏所有列表元素,但仅在某个时间显示一个,具体取决于导航栏按下的方向或按钮。动态菜单jquery

我已经试过这样:

$('ul li').hide().first().show(); 

这说明我在列表中的第一个元素。

但现在我需要控制与导航列表,我不知道该怎么做。

基本上,我需要有更多或更少的这种布局的菜单:

< - 分组LINK1未来 - > 所以基本上,ID有一个无序列表,因此HTML会是这样

<ul> 
    <li>LINK1</li> 
    <li>LINK2</li> 
    <li>LINK3</li> 
</ul> 

因此,我只需要一次只显示一个按钮,并且一旦按下了下一个或上一个按钮,它将“循环”列表,如果它在最后或start.any插件可用于它。

回答

0

试试;

$(els).hide().end().first().show();